| Course description | Research Projects in key areas of infection and immunity. Each student is given the opportunity to pursue an original investigation. Laboratory-based, Dry and Library-based projects are offered.  A substantial Review Essay is written and the results of the Research Project are submitted in the format of a scientific paper. |
